Shkodër protected areas activate fire monitoring network

TIRANA, July 7 – No fires have been reported so far in the protected areas of Shkodër region, despite high temperatures and a significant increase in visitors during the summer season.

The Administration of Protected Areas (AdZM) Shkodër said cooperation with municipalities and fire services has strengthened prevention measures. The institution has also activated an early warning and monitoring network to ensure rapid responses to possible fire incidents.

AdZM Shkodër Director Agim Dardha said the administration has prepared technical and organisational measures for fire management. The plan includes cooperation agreements with local institutions and village representatives to create firefighting teams and improve emergency reporting.

Meanwhile, Dardha highlighted the importance of raising awareness among local communities, tourism operators, guides, and visitors. He said guides must inform tourists about safety measures during camping and outdoor activities to prevent fires.

Fire prevention and management remain key challenges for AdZM Shkodër, especially during the summer months when risks increase. Protected areas cover around 40% of the Shkodër region’s territory, with nearly 160,000 hectares, making it the region with the highest share of protected land in Albania.
